Patient health intervention and accelerated rehabilitation method and system based on artificial intelligence
The invention provides a patient health intervention and accelerated rehabilitation method and system based on artificial intelligence, and belongs to the technical field of data processing.The method comprises the steps that S1, based on collected basic information, health conditions, exercise habits and dietary habits, related to diseases, of patients in the perioperative period, the patient health intervention and accelerated rehabilitation are obtained; a rehabilitation intervention scheme used for being pushed to the patient every day is matched; s2, calling the corresponding learning content and the question bank, and sending the learning content and the question bank to the patient; s3, calling a corresponding training item, and sending the training item to the patient; s4, determining the learning and mastering condition of the patient in the perioperative period on the rehabilitation knowledge patient teaching scheme, and determining the execution condition of the patient in the perioperative period on the rehabilitation training scheme; and S5, performing behavior driving on the patient in the perioperative period, or performing intensity adjustment on the rehabilitation intervention scheme. According to the application, the learning and training conditions of the patient can be monitored, and the health education management effect of the patient in the perioperative period is improved..
